Hazard Statements

  • H301: Toxic if swallowed.
  • H315: Causes skin irritation.
  • H319: Causes serious eye irritation.
  • H317: May cause an allergic skin reaction.
  • H335: May cause respiratory irritation.

Precautionary Statements

  • P261: Avoid breathing dust/fume/gas/mist/vapours/spray.
  • P280: Wear protective gloves/protective clothing/eye protection/face protection.
  • P301+P310: IF SWALLOWED: Immediately call a POISON CENTER/ doctor/ ...
  • P305+P351+P338: IF IN EYES: Rinse cautiously with water for several minutes. Remove contact lenses, if present and easy to do. Continue rinsing.
  • P405: Store locked up.
  • P501: Dispose of contents/container in accordance with local/regional/national/international regulations.

What is the melting point of N-Phenyl-p-phenylenediamine?

The melting point is 72-76 ℃ (162-169 ºF) and the boiling point is 354 ℃ (669 ºF).
